Job Opening for Software Tools Developer

The Tool Developer will be working as part of the core product development team to develop productivity/automation tools in a Unix environment for the development team, network administration team and the business users.

This candidate needs to be proactive and independent, capable of taking a problem definition, interact with users to refine the needs, propose and implement the solution using the best tools available.

Some projects that the Tool Developer will be working on are:

** Create a web based interface to deploy and maintain multiple instances of Workforce application instances for internal users

** Create a client portal

** Create applications/scripts to automate various processes for our "Application Hosting" offering

** Help measure and generate "Response Time" reports for hosted clients

** Integrate issue tracking system with version control system

** Create scripts to automate routine maintenance tasks for internal servers

** Assist network administrators if need arises

MANDATORY SKILLS:

- Experience with at least one of the following: PHP, Perl, Python, Ruby, Haskell, LISP, Eiffel

- At least 3 years of experience with best practices in designing tools/applications for user-friendliness, maintainability and reusability

- Experience with at least one of the following: MySQL, PostgreSQL, MS-SQL, Oracle

- Basic Web development (H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and security practices)

- Unix/Linux or variants, basic administration and shell scripting (e.g.

automating complete backups and server configuration)

OTHER DESIRED SKILLS:

- Basic understanding of Java programming

- Experience with Apache
